RIZZOLI & ISLES Returns to TNT with 6.6 Million Viewers
by Tyler Peterson
- Jun 26, 2013
TNT's blockbuster drama Rizzoli & Isles returned in a big way Tuesday night as the show's fourth season premiere garnered 6.6 million viewers in Live + Same Day delivery, including 2.3 million adults 25-54 and 1.8 million adults 18-49. The show outperformed last year's season three launch by double digits, with total viewers growing by +18%, adults 25-54 by +19% and adults 18-49 by +17%. Competitively, the season premiere of Rizzoli & Isles now ranks as basic cable's #1 series telecast of the summer-to-date with total viewers and adults 25-54.

Taconic Stage's THE REAL (DESPERATE) HOUSEWIVES OF COLUMBIA COUNTY MUSICAL Plays the Laurie Beechman, Now thru 3/28
by BWW News Desk
- Mar 7, 2013
'The Real (Desperate) Housewives of Columbia County Musical' by Carl Ritchie (book, lyrics, director) and Wayne Moore (music) is a Coward-esque evening from the Taconic Stage Company upstate, which it took by storm in the summer of 2011. Thinly guised as the confessions of four 40-something women on reality TV, this four-character musical spotlights the culture-clash between spoiled, egocentric 'weekender' women and their working class 'townie' counterparts in a rural upstate community. The show has no reason but to delight, which it does with savvy performances, high-heeled lyrics and the poison of its cocktail-party chit-chat dialogue. To share it with a wider audience, Taconic Stage Company will present the piece in its NYC debut tonight, March 7 through March 28 at the Laurie Beechman Theatre, 407 West 42nd Street.
